NBA FINALS -- Warriors take commanding 3-0 lead
PhilBoxing.com Fri, 08 Jun 2018

CLEVELAND -- The Golden State Warriors are on the verge of capturing back-to-back NBA titles, thanks to the singular brilliance of Kevin Durant.
On a night when Steph Curry and Klay Thompson were held to 21 points on 7-for-27 shooting from the field, Durant sizzled with 43 points, including a dagger 3 with 49.8 seconds to play as the Warriors went to win Game 3, 110-102, at the Quicken Arena.
Golden State now leads these Finals 3-0. In the history of the NBA playoffs, teams trailing 0-3 in a best-of-7 series are 0-131.
Game 4 returns to The Q on Friday night (Saturday morning in the Philippines).
LeBron James posted another triple-double --- his fourth this postseason --- with 33 points, 10 rebounds and 11 assists. But he had little help besides Kevin Love, who had 20 and 13 rebounds, and Rodney Hood, who had 15 off the bench.
As he stands in the doorstep of a defeating sweep, LeBron had nothing but praise for Durant. "He'a an assassin...His ability to handle the ball, shoot the ball, make plays at his length, his size, his speed."
The Cavaliers took a 13-point lead in the second quarter but their offense slowed down in the second half where the Warriors outscored them 58-44. J.R. Smith finished with 13 and Tristan Thompson added eight points and 10 rebounds.
Cleveland out-rebounded Golden State 47-37 but the Warriors shot better from the field overall with 51.9 percent (42-of-81) while the Cavs swished just 40 of 92 for 43.5 percent.
